Transaction 29c162eab61659c8a82710ce9ec918c82f8d4543fe46db879fb7407a00171af6

2 Input
1 Outputs
  • 29c162eab61659c8a82710ce9ec918c82f8d4543fe46db879fb7407a00171af6:0
  • value  51588625
    address  16nTvmGgHogFD2w79H9qT8v7oegN52wNgY